CSU vs. PLNU Cost Comparison

Which college is more expensive, CSU or PLNU?

  • Point Loma Nazarene University is 603.6% more expensive to attend than CSU for in-state tuition ($40,400.00 vs. $5,742.00)
  • Out of state tuition is 129.3% higher at PLNU than California State University Chico ($40,400.00 vs. $17,622.00)
  • The typical actual cost that students pay to attend (average net price) is less at California State University Chico than PLNU ($15,517 vs. $34,933)
  • Living costs (room and board or off-campus housing budget) at Point Loma Nazarene University are 28.9% lower than costs at California State University Chico ($11,800 vs. $15,212)
  • More students receive financial grant aid at Point Loma Nazarene University than California State University Chico (100% vs. 62%)
  • The average total grant financial aid received by Point Loma Nazarene University students is 112% larger than aid received California State University Chico ($19,422 vs. $9,162)

CSU vs. PLNU Admissions Difficulty Comparison

Which college is harder to get into, CSU or PLNU? Average SAT and ACT scores plus acceptance rates offer good insight into the difficulty of admission between PLNU or CSU .

  • The average SAT score at Point Loma Nazarene University (1148) is 145 points higher than at CSU (1003)
  • Incoming PLNU students have a 4 point higher average ACT score (26) than students at CSU (22)
  • Accepted freshman PLNU students have a 0.28 point higher average high school GPA (3.65) than students at CSU (3.37)
  • CSU has a higher acceptance rate (95%) than PLNU (81.9%)

CSU vs. PLNU Graduation Outcomes Comparison

Which is better, CSU or PLNU? Graduation rate, salary and amount of student loan debt are indicators of a college which offers better outcomes for its graduates. Compare the following outcomes facts between PLNU and CSU.

  • The graduation rate at PLNU is higher than California State University Chico (72% vs. 59%)
  • Graduates from Point Loma Nazarene University earn on average $1,100 more per year than CSU graduates after ten years. ($53,500 vs. $52,400)
  • California State University Chico students graduate with a $8,000 lower median federal student loan debt than PLNU graduates. ($17,000 vs. $25,000)
  • CSU graduates are paying $83 less per month on federal student loans than PLNU graduates. ($175 vs. $258)
  • More PLNU graduates are actively paying back their federal student loan debt than former CSU students, three years after graduation. (79% vs. 70%)
